Liquid-crystalline property of polymers and twin model compounds having terphenyl analogues of 1, 3, 4-thia-and oxadiazoles as mesogenic units

Abstract
Polymers and model compounds composed of terphenyl analogues of 1, 3, 4-thia- and oxadiazole compounds were synthesized and their thermotropic liquid crystalline(LC) properties were evaluated. The model compounds of 1, 3, 4-thiadiazoles showed stable smectic or nematic phases and had high phase transition temperatures. The 1, 3, 4-oxadiazoles exhibited lower transition temperatures and less stable nematic phases than the corresponding 1, 3, 4-thiadiazoles. Most of the polymers showed no LC melts. Only the thiadiazole-containing polymers from the dicarbozylic acid with ester linkage formed nematic phase.
